RS-485 bus interface in a through-hole DIP

The ADM485ANZ: It runs at 5 Mbps, which is fast enough for multi-drop sensor busses and industrial control links where the cable length stays under a few hundred metres. The 8-pin DIP package (0.300" wide, 7.62 mm pitch) is a through-hole part — it drops into a breadboard or a legacy PCB without a reflow profile. For a rework bench, that means no hot air needed; a desoldering iron lifts it clean, and the pin spacing is wide enough to trace out with a meter. The receiver hysteresis is 70 mV, which gives noise immunity on long twisted-pair runs where ground potential differences can float the common mode.
